HUNDREDS of people came to Moreton for the annual tug-of-war competition between two pubs.

For more than 20 years the Nag's Head has taken on the nearby White Hart in a Boxing Day tug-of-war across the Cripsey Brook. 

However, although this year the teams had no snow to contend with, the stream was so swollen that safety concerns lead to the event being moved to drier land in an adjacent field. 

Despite the set back, the competition otherwise carried on as normal, with the winners being the White Hart team. 

The fun got underway at midday with an afternoon of It’s a Knock Out-style contests involving races, beer-downing and apple-bobbing in the streets of the village.
